-
穿透屏幕的实时艺术:直播App开发技术与商业未来的深度博弈
本凡科技 / 2026-02-23 / 阅读次数:196
直播App开发技术与实时交互的底层逻辑:如何重塑“零距离”体验
在这个信息密度极速膨胀的时代,文字已显得平淡,图片略显静止,唯有直播,以其无可替代的“即时性”与“互动性”,成为了连接数字世界与真实世界的终极媒介。当我们谈论一场数万人同时参与的带货盛宴,或是一次跨越国界的远程协同医疗时,人们往往只看到了屏幕前主播的谈笑风生,却忽略了幕后那场关于比特(Bit)与毫秒(ms)的残酷战争。
直播App开发技术,本质上是在毫秒之间重构人类感知距离的艺术。
要理解直播技术的内核,首先要拆解其生命周期。一个完整的直播流从主播端产生到观众端播放,需要经历采集、预处理、编码、封装、推流、传输(CDN扩散)、拉流、解封装、解码、渲染这十个环节。每一个环节的细微损耗,都会在终端放大成延迟、卡顿或画质模糊。
在“开发技术与用户感知”的博弈中,低延时永远是皇冠上的明珠。传统的HLS(HTTPLiveStreaming)协议虽然兼容性好,但动辄十几秒甚至三十秒的延迟,足以毁掉任何具有社交属性的互动。想象一下,当主播问出“大家觉得这款产品怎么样”后,需要等待半分钟才能在公屏看到反馈,这种互动感无异于写信。
因此,现代直播App开发更多转向了基于WebRTC(WebReal-TimeCommunication)的架构。WebRTC本为点对点通信设计,但通过魔改,将其应用于大规模直播场景,能够将延迟控制在500ms甚至200ms以内。这种“亚秒级”的同步,正是直播App能够支撑起拍卖、连麦PK、云蹦迪等高互动场景的技术底座。
低延时并非孤军奋战,它必须与高并发架构并行。直播App的流量特征是“突发性强、波峰极高”。可能在某一个整点,因为某位明星的入驻,瞬间涌入数十万乃至数百万用户。如果后端架构缺乏足够的弹性,瞬间的连接请求会直接压垮网关。因此,在开发过程中,微服务架构的解耦、负载均衡的智能化调度、以及CDN(内容分发网络)的边缘节点分发策略显得尤为重要。
通过在地理位置更靠近用户的边缘节点进行内容缓存和协议转换,不仅能分摊源站压力,更能有效过滤网络抖动带来的负面体验。
除了传输层,音视频处理技术则是直播App的“门面”。如今,没有美颜、滤镜和贴纸的直播间几乎无法生存。这背后涉及计算机视觉(CV)与深度学习算法的深度整合。高性能的直播App会在移动端利用GPU进行实时的面部特征点追踪,在保证画质(4K/60帧)的将算力消耗控制在合理范围内,避免手机发热导致降频掉帧。
这不仅仅是代码的堆砌,更是对硬件性能极限的试探与压榨。
可以说,直播App开发技术已经从单纯的“视频传输”演变为一套复杂的系统工程。它融合了网络工程、图形学、分布式计算以及心理学。开发者不仅要关注TCP/UDP协议的选择,更要思考如何通过自适应码率(ABR)技术,在用户网络波动时,牺牲一小部分画质来换取直播的流畅度——这种在不确定性中寻找平衡的智慧,正是技术开发的魅力所在。
直播App开发技术与多元场景的深度融合:从流量变现到全生态重构
如果说Part1讨论的是“如何让直播动起来”,那么Part2则需要探讨“直播如何让生意活起来”。直播App开发技术早已不再局限于秀场或游戏,它正以一种“基建设施”的姿态,渗透进电商、教育、医疗、文旅乃至工业监测的每一个毛细血管。
在“直播+电商”的语境下,技术与商业的结合最为极致。直播间里的每一张优惠券发放、每一次库存更新、每一个弹幕抽奖,都要求直播流与业务数据流实现精准的“帧同步”。如果画面里主播喊出“上链接”,而用户屏幕上的购买按钮延迟了5秒才出现,那这5秒造成的转化率损失可能是灾难性的。
因此,开发者通过SEI(补充增强信息)技术,将商品元数据直接嵌入视频帧中。当播放器解析到该帧时,立即弹出对应的交互UI,真正实现了“所见即所得”的沉浸式消费。
进入“直播+专业教育”场景,技术的重心则向多路互动转移。一对多的大班课、一对六的小班互动,要求系统不仅能支撑高清课件展示,还要具备低延迟的音视频连麦能力。这里涉及的回声消除(AEC)、噪声抑制(ANS)以及自动增益控制(AGC)等音频处理技术,是决定教学质量的关键。
在弱网环境下,如何通过前向纠错(FEC)和丢包重传(ARQ)技术,确保即使在30%的丢包率下,老师的声音依然清晰连贯?这是技术服务于知识传递的温情体现。
而放眼未来,直播App开发技术与前沿科技的化学反应更令人神往。随着5G网络的大规模普及,高带宽和低时延的特性彻底释放了VR/AR直播的潜力。用户不再是隔着屏幕观看,而是可以戴上头显,以第一视角“空降”球赛场边,或是漫步在异国他乡的街头。这种8K、360度全景直播对开发者的数据吞吐能力提出了指数级的要求。
与此AI虚拟主播(数字人)的崛起,正在重塑直播的生产力。通过语音合成(TTS)与动作捕捉技术的结合,24小时不间断的直播间已成为现实,这极大地降低了企业的运营成本。
在面对“自建还是集成”的战略抉择时,现代直播App开发也呈现出清晰的路径。对于追求极致定制化的大厂,自研传输协议和编解码引擎是建立技术护城河的必经之路;而对于追求快速试错、敏捷上线的创业项目,选择成熟的实时音视频SDK(如即构、声网、腾讯云等)则是更为理性的选择。
这些云服务商将复杂的底层技术封装成易用的API,让开发者能够将精力聚焦于业务逻辑的设计与用户体验的打磨。
技术始终是一把双刃剑。在追求高清、流畅、互动的过程中,成本控制始终是悬在开发者头上的达摩克利斯之剑。昂贵的CDN流量费用与算力开销,要求我们在技术开发中不断寻求更高效的压缩算法,如H.265/HEVC甚至VVC。如何在有限的带宽下压榨出更高的画质,如何在有限的成本下支撑起无限的想象力,这正是直播App开发技术在商业逻辑驱动下的永恒课题。
归根结底,直播App开发技术不是冰冷的API文档,它是商业想象力的载体。它打破了地域的隔阂,让优质的资源可以瞬间触达全球;它重塑了信任的机制,让原本冷冰冰的买卖变成了面对面的交流。在这个一切皆可直播的时代,掌握了技术,就等于掌握了通往未来商业新纪元的入场券。



